I believe that an IT-API it_ep_accept() supplies private data that it expects to be delivered to its peer when the three-way handshake option is selected.
DAT only exposes a two-way handshake, so there it never requires private data on the RTU.
I don't know if any IT-API applications actually require the three-way handshake.
There may also be some lustre related implementations that make use of the private data in the RTU, so it sounds like this may be needed.
